💡 Why It Matters

Memos addresses the need for a lightweight, self-hosted note-taking tool that allows engineering teams to quickly capture and organise information. Its Markdown-native format makes it ideal for developers who prefer a structured yet flexible approach to documentation. With a growth rate of 36.8% over 296 days, this open source tool for engineering teams demonstrates strong community interest and ongoing support. Memos is production-ready, making it suitable for teams looking to enhance their documentation processes. However, it may not be the best choice for those requiring extensive integrations or complex project management features.

🎯 When to Use

Memos is a strong choice for teams needing a straightforward, efficient way to document ideas and project notes. Teams should consider alternatives if they require advanced collaboration features or extensive third-party integrations.

👥 Team Fit & Use Cases

Memos is particularly useful for software engineers, DevOps teams, and technical writers who need a reliable method for capturing and sharing knowledge. It can be integrated into various products and systems, such as internal documentation platforms and project management tools.
